MOSSHART SPEAKS UP ABOUT WHITE FIGHT RUMOURS
Rocker ALISON MOSSHART is disgusted by "grotesque" rumours she and her new bandmate JACK WHITE came to blows in a furious fistfight during a recent night out.
In a report in its Tuesday (19May09) edition, British newspaper The Sun claimed Mosshart had exchanged punches with the White Stripes frontman, who she is collaborating with in The Dead Weather, during a drunken bust-up in New York City.
But Mosshart has moved quickly to dismiss speculation of a violent conflict with White.
In a new statement she says, "I don't usually bother responding to ridiculous fabricated tabloid rumours, but this one is particularly grotesque. The stories circulating from a U.K. tabloid of a 'fist fight', or Jack punching me, or the two of us 'being at each others throats' are untrue."
And the star has reassured fans she still plans to hit the road with White this summer (09): "I'm just wrapping up a tour with The Kills and then I'll be back with The Dead Weather for the release of the album and a tour.
"It's a really great group of people to work with and I can't wait for everyone to hear the album."
The Dead Weather will kick off their North American tour in Louisville, Kentucky on 11 June (09).
